The U.S. Coffee Index

California is the state with the most coffee shops – 9,615. The state with the highest number of coffee shops per 100,000 people in Hawaii – 41. Harrisburg in Pennsylvania is the American city with the cheapest coffee – $1.18 per cup. Seattle in Washington is the city with the most expensive coffee – $3.92.

Countries that don’t use their own currencies mapped

The majority of countries (131 nations and 4 dependent territories) use their own currency, 14 countries and ten dependent territories using their own money and currency of another country. And 12 nations don’t have their currency instead of using another country’s currency. In addition, there are 5 monetary unions (Euro, CFP frank East Caribbean Dollar, West African and Central African CFA franks).
